Corporate social ESG data is self-reported, unaudited, and chronically stale
“Social is much more difficult today. Let's start with the fact that the data is self-reported, unaudited, and stale by the time you get it from those corporates.”
Tony Davis Jun 29, 2020 ▶ 36:32 Sustainable Investing 7: Tony Davis – Hedge Fund Perspective at Inherent Group (Capital Allocators, EP.145)

Lewinsohn: US consumers and corporates have been historically under-leveraged
“Part of the reason we've been more bullish on the economy than some others over the last few years is the U.S. Consumer and the corporate have been historically under levered.”
Jonathan Lewinsohn Feb 2, 2026 ▶ 29:26 Jonathan Lewinsohn – Credit Microcycles at Diameter (EP.484)
